What Is a Gear Ratio?
Before diving into the specifics of the Model T, it’s important to understand what a gear ratio is. A gear ratio refers to the relationship between the number of rotations of the input gear (connected to the engine) and the output gear (connected to the wheels). This ratio determines how power is transmitted from the engine to the wheels, affecting speed and torque.

What gear ratio is a Model T Ford?
The figures below show calculations for a stock Model T with various gear ratios: 3.64:1 (standard), 4:1 (10 tooth pinion), 3:1 and 5.6:1 (3.64 in Ruckstell low). The graphs show that top speed increases just a bit more than one mph with 3:1 gears, i.e. not much. However, performance in the hills suffers dramatically.
What was the top speed of the Model T?
42 mph
The Model T has a front-mounted 177-cubic-inch (2.9 L) inline four-cylinder engine, producing 20 hp (15 kW), for a top speed of 42 mph (68 km/h). According to Ford Motor Company, the Model T had fuel economy of 13–21 mpg‑US (16–25 mpg‑imp; 18–11 L/100 km).
What are the gears on a Model T?
The Ford Model T used a two-speed planetary gearset in its transmission throughout the car's production run from 1908-1927. The central sun gear was surrounded by planet gears that rotated around it. Because the gears were always in mesh, they were easier to shift than the unsynchronized sliding gearsets of the time.
What gear ratios were used in the Ford 8.8 factory?
Traction-Lok differentials have a big S-shaped spring in the center of the differential gears. There's no way to identify this feature from the outside other than reading the tag. The 8.8 was built with the following ratios: 2.26, 2.47, 2.73, 3.08, 3.27, 3.45, 3.55, 3.73 and 4.10:1.
